Why You Shouldn't Ignore Herniated Discs Intervertebral discs act as shock absorbers for the spine. As we age or develop poor habits like lifting heavy objects incorrectly or sitting with bad posture, discs can bulge or rupture, pressing on nearby nerves and causing severe pain. If left untreated and the nerve inflammation becomes chronic, it can lead to muscle atrophy or loss of bowel and bladder control.
Non-Surgical Treatment Options More than 80% of patients with herniated discs compressing nerves improve significantly and return to normal life through non-surgical treatment, particularly physical therapy. The process includes:
Pain and inflammation reduction with advanced technology: Using high-power laser therapy or spinal traction to reduce pressure in the spinal canal, helping the herniated disc return to its proper position.
Structural realignment: Adjusting spinal alignment to reduce nerve compression.
Therapeutic exercise: Physical therapists teach stretching and strengthening exercises for core muscles to support the spine and prevent symptom recurrence.
